Buzz Lightyear is a fictional character from Pixar's massively successful 'Toy Story' franchise, first appearing in the 1995 film of the same name. Originally voiced by Tim Allen, Buzz is an action figure of a space ranger from the fictional Star Command, complete with retractable helmet, karate-chop action, and a laser light in his wrist. In the first film, Buzz initially clashes with Woody, the protagonist cowboy figure, as he struggles to understand that he is a toy and not a real space ranger. Over the course of the franchise, spanning four main films, Buzz becomes a beloved character known for his earnest heroism, loyalty, and personal growth. His famous catchphrase 'To infinity and beyond!' became an iconic part of popular culture. Buzz serves as the moral center of the films, often reminding his fellow toys of friendship and purpose. The character's appeal lies in his combination of comedic incompetence and genuine heroism, making him relatable to both children and adults. A spin-off film, 'Lightyear,' released in 2022, explored the fictional movie that inspired the toy, further expanding the character's mythology.
